Created attachment 3117 [details] cpufreqd minimal config При запуске сервиса показывается OK. Но далее status говорит is dead, but subsystem is locked. И действительно, бинарника в памяти нет. При этом в логе появляется: Dec 7 07:20:06 evg kernel: cpufreqd[9618]: segfault at 1c ip b80861e6 sp bfaab4d8 error 4 in libsysfs.so.2.0.1[b8081000+a000] (sp и адрес в libsysfs меняются при последующих попытках). запуск cpufreqd -D с пакетным или минимальным (приложен) конфигом даёт такую трассировку: (gdb) bt #0 0xb7ee11e6 in dlist_start () from /lib/libsysfs.so.2 #1 0xb7d07675 in find_class_device () from /usr/lib/cpufreqd/cpufreqd_acpi.so #2 0xb7d08324 in acpi_ac_init () from /usr/lib/cpufreqd/cpufreqd_acpi.so #3 0xb7d07b98 in ?? () from /usr/lib/cpufreqd/cpufreqd_acpi.so #4 0x00000007 in ?? () #5 0xb7d0a11a in ?? () from /usr/lib/cpufreqd/cpufreqd_acpi.so #6 0xb7d0a37e in ?? () from /usr/lib/cpufreqd/cpufreqd_acpi.so #7 0xb7d07b5a in ?? () from /usr/lib/cpufreqd/cpufreqd_acpi.so #8 0x08053fa0 in ?? () #9 0x08053fac in ?? () #10 0xbf8053f8 in ?? () #11 0x0804e6d3 in plugins_post_conf () Backtrace stopped: frame did not save the PC (gdb) evg@evg ~ $ rpm -qa|egrep 'cpufreq|sysfs' libsysfs-2.1.0-alt5 sysfsutils-2.1.0-alt5 cpufrequtils-005-alt1 libcpufreq-005-alt1 cpufreqd-2.3.3-alt1 Кто виноват и что делать?
У меня не проявляется. Работает не так хорошо как раньше, но не падает.
У меня воспроизводится в 100% случаев. Куда копать?
(In reply to comment #2) > У меня воспроизводится в 100% случаев. Куда копать? Аналогично. Есть подозрение на разбор конфига. Если в /etc/init.d/cpufreqd добавить параметр запуска -V (перед -f ... ) - то не падает.
У меня тоже падает. Сергей, спасибо за совет. С ключем -V - зпустился... Версия: 2.3.4-alt2.git.e4bbd
прошу отписаться о новой версии.
(В ответ на комментарий №5) > прошу отписаться о новой версии. проверил с конфигом в аттаче - у меня работает
Ну и ладушки. Я просто давным-давно отказался от cpufreqd в пользу powernowd и доволен.